The Food Biz: Donelson lands mini-burger eatery

Burgerim, the Israeli-based hamburger business that is quickly expanding within Tennessee, is slated for Donelson.

The restaurant — the fast-casual franchise bills itself as offering “gourmet mini burgers” — will be located at 2260 Lebanon Pike in a building under construction. No opening date has been announced.

Memphis-based Boyle Investment Co. owns the property.

Metro Councilman Jeff Syracuse, in whose District 15 the Burgerim will operate, said the business “adds another great option” to Donelson’s growing restaurant roster.

“This will be a popular place and I thank Boyle for bringing it,” he said.

Most Burgerim restaurants in the United States are located in California, Texas or Florida. Tennessee offers the eateries in Bristol (soon to open), Memphis, Mount Juliet and Murfreesboro (soon to open).

Burgerim offers 2.8-ounce mini patties served in packs and including onions, tomatoes, and lettuce. Diners have a choice of three buns, five sauces, 10 patties, and nine toppings.

In addition to Israel and the U.S., Bergerim is found in the United Kingdom, Spain, Romania and Russia.
